Who is Pop - Singer Matt Hires?
American singer and songwriter who originally emerged as the frontman of the Tampa-born band Brer. He then went on to release his solo debut EP Living From the Hotel Café in 2008. He has since released the full-length album Lost in the Start and This World Won't Last Forever, But Tonight We Have can pretend.
He has opened up to a variety of famous pop and rock artists such as Dave Matthews and Marc Broussard.
 
 

Young / Before famous

In his early career, he worked as a cabinet shop worker by day and as a musician by night. At first, he was drawn to punk and emo styles, influenced by artists such as Tom Petty and Bob Dylan before turning to more pop and rock influences.

Family life info

His father was a musician and introduced him to his love of music from a very young age. It's pictured him that Matt inherited the handmade guitar he was usually made with.
